Tuesday January 23rd, 2007 12:22 PM by Big Head Rob  
Filed under: John Kerry, Politics, Elections, Al Gore, Oscars

While many pundits are speculating whether Al Gore will decide to throw his hat in the ring if “An Inconvenient Truth” wins an Academy Awards in February, the Boston Globe reminds us that John Kerry still has Presidential passions of the heart.

“According to two people who have discussed the matter with Kerry in recent weeks, the deep desire he had to become president in 2004 hasn’t abated,” according to the report. “Nevertheless, he realizes that another run would be difficult, given his diminished public standing — and given the Democratic heavyweights who are already in the race, according to the Kerry associates. They spoke on condition of anonymity because of the confidential nature of their conversations with the senator.”

Here’s a prediction, kids: If we don’t hear an announcement by the end of January, he ain’t running again. The time to announce is now. Anything later, for Kerry at least, will seem like unnecessary meringue on an already full pie.
